Biography

German table tennis player Katja Nolten partnered Olga Nemes in the women’s doubles at the 1996 Atlanta Olympics. Both failed to reach the quarter-finals. In the singles, Nolten was eliminated in the group stage.

In 1987 Nolten won her only national title, in the mixed doubles with Steffen Fetzner. She also won national team titles with Duisburger SC Kaiserberg in 1988, and with SpVg Steinhagen from 1990-92. Her brother Hans-Joachim also was a table tennis international. Katja later became a sports teacher.
